返回

3D地图和3D柱状图强强联合:动态视觉化新方式

前端

3D地图和3D柱状图联合使用原理

3D地图和3D柱状图联合使用,其实质是在地图上添加柱状图对象,用颜色和高度分别代表分类和值大小,并将柱状图放置到指定位置。柱状图的高度可以根据数据值的大小进行调整,颜色也可以根据分类进行区分。这样,就可以在3D地图上直观地显示数据分布情况。

3D地图和3D柱状图联合使用的应用场景

3D地图和3D柱状图联合使用,可以应用于多种场景,例如:

  • 人口密度分布可视化: 在3D地图上显示人口密度分布情况,并使用柱状图表示每个区域的人口数量。
  • 经济发展水平分布可视化: 在3D地图上显示经济发展水平分布情况,并使用柱状图表示每个区域的经济总量或人均GDP。
  • 资源分布可视化: 在3D地图上显示资源分布情况,并使用柱状图表示每个区域的资源储量或产量。
  • 环境污染分布可视化: 在3D地图上显示环境污染分布情况,并使用柱状图表示每个区域的污染物浓度。
  • 交通流量分布可视化: 在3D地图上显示交通流量分布情况,并使用柱状图表示每个路段或区域的交通流量。

3D地图和3D柱状图联合使用实现方法

3D地图和3D柱状图联合使用,可以通过多种工具实现,例如:

  • 谷歌地球: 谷歌地球是一款流行的3D地图软件,可以添加柱状图对象。
  • ArcGIS: ArcGIS是一款专业的GIS软件,可以添加柱状图对象。
  • CesiumJS: CesiumJS是一个开源的3D地球可视化库,可以添加柱状图对象。
  • Three.js: Three.js是一个开源的3D图形库,可以添加柱状图对象。

这些工具的使用方法各有不同,但基本步骤都是相同的:

  1. 加载3D地图数据。
  2. 加载数据。
  3. 创建柱状图对象。
  4. 将柱状图对象添加到3D地图上。
  5. 设置柱状图的外观。

3D地图和3D柱状图联合使用的优势

3D地图和3D柱状图联合使用,具有以下优势:

  • 直观: 柱状图可以直观地表示数据大小,便于理解。
  • 动态: 柱状图可以根据数据值的变化而动态调整高度,便于跟踪数据的变化趋势。
  • 交互: 柱状图可以与用户进行交互,例如,用户可以点击柱状图查看详细数据。

3D地图和3D柱状图联合使用的不足

3D地图和3D柱状图联合使用,也存在一些不足:

  • 性能: 3D地图和3D柱状图联合使用,可能会影响性能,特别是当数据量较大时。
  • 兼容性: 3D地图和3D柱状图联合使用,可能会存在兼容性问题,例如,某些工具可能无法在某些平台上运行。

结论

3D地图和3D柱状图联合使用,是一种强大的数据可视化工具,可以直观地显示数据分布情况,便于理解和分析。这种组合可以应用于多种场景,例如,人口密度分布可视化、经济发展水平分布可视化、资源分布可视化、环境污染分布可视化、交通流量分布可视化等。3D地图和3D柱状图联合使用,具有直观、动态、交互等优势,但也存在性能、兼容性等不足。